Gonz Of Lancashire said:We got the kids go free tickets early on this year with the extra three days free. That was five days for four people at around $200 which was a good deal. This deal, however, isn't that appealing to me. It's going to be pushing $400 now for a park for which you get two, three at a stretch, days entertainment. Don't forget to add the Express Plus tickets on top too, which for seven days would be around $420 for the four of us.
For a seven day hopper pass with the four visits to either the water parks, World Of Sports or Disney Quest is $1062 for two adults and two kids. The cost for Universal for seven days with the Express Plus is at least $820. The deal doesn't look as great when put like that. I can find enough to do at Disney for the seven days too.
